Day 27 - Fitness

Scripture:
"Lord I will follow you but let me first......" Luke 9:61

To follow without hesitation or delay is something that must be developed in our lives. We all are prone to be more devoted to our own reason, motivations, or plans. How often have we said to the Lord, "I will do this or that but let me first do this"?

In the natural realm, the realm of our physical bodies, we develop harmful habits. If we are not watchful these habits develop undesirable conditions in our lives. Changing those undesirable conditions may be very difficult to do, because of the bad habits that brought them. To change our conditions we mush change our habits. If we make the decision to change then over time we will reap the benefits.

Spiritually we need to develop the good habit of immediate obedience. Not delayed obedience. You know the kind of obedience that comes after we have argued and made excuses. If we will learn to immediately respond to the voice of the Spirit and obey we will discover a new life of abundance and inexpressible joy will be the end result.

Today I would like us to ask ourselves what excuse are we giving God for not obeying him immediately? Are we giving him a multitude of excuses? Are we giving all kinds of explanations why we cannot do it now? Perhaps what we need is the discipline of self denial, the discipline of being more spontaneous than analytical or the discipline of ridding ourselves of excessive busyness (some folks are just too busy for God to use them).

What spiritual blessings are you being deprive of simply because you are not in good spiritual condition? Shape up by making the decision not to make excuses but immediately obey the leading of the Master.
